DescriptionCVE.org

pac4j-oidc before 6.5.6 accepts OIDC callbacks carrying only an access token without authorization code or ID token validation. Attackers can substitute access tokens minted for other clients to create authenticated sessions without proper issuer, audience, nonce, or subject verification.

AnalysisAI

Authentication bypass in pac4j-oidc before 6.5.6 allows remote unauthenticated attackers to establish authenticated sessions by submitting OIDC callback requests carrying only a third-party access token, bypassing issuer, audience, nonce, and subject validation entirely. Applications built on the pac4j Java security framework that use OIDC for single sign-on are vulnerable to token substitution attacks from any attacker who holds a valid access token issued by the same identity provider for any other registered OAuth client. …

Remediation Upgrade pac4j-oidc to version 6.5.6 or later, which enforces that OIDC callbacks must include an authorization code or ID token and performs proper issuer, audience, nonce, and subject validation. … Detailed patch versions, workarounds, and compensating controls in full report.
